Paul Sanga Finds Love In The MPBL

Paul Sanga on MPBL

Paul Sanga has not won yet a Championship ring in the Maharlika Pilipinas Basketball League (MPBL) but he will soon get a more important one- a wedding ring.

The 33-year old sniper is set to marry her fiance, Ms. Kryzler Kate Yebra, this coming December barring any further extension of the Enhanced Community Quarantine (ECQ). It will be an exciting new chapter for the couple who started dating sometime in 2018.

How did the two end up together? It was rather unexpected. They were schoolmates back in the Far Eastern University (FEU) but were not close. It didn't help that Kate was not into basketball players as she thinks they are just fooling around.

One thing led to another. Paul Sanga invited Kate to watch MPBL games which turned out to be effective as the two eventually became compatible to each other. They eventually became official on October 20, 2018.

Paul Sanga felt the all-out support given by her significant other on his chosen career. Without hesitation, he bent his knee and popped the question before her soon-to-be bride. Of course, she said "yes!".

Indeed, the future looks bright for Paul Sanga. The three-point specialist is set to take his talent to the rebuilding Sarangani Marlins which owned the worst record of 1-29 last season. It will surely be a challenge to turn things around in Sarangani not just for him but for the other players who were signed up by the Marlins. Even then, Paul Sanga is excited to bring his vast basketball experience and leadership to his new team.

In Sarangani, Paul Sanga will join fellow ex-pros Marvin Hayes and Chico Lanete. With him on board, the Marlins will have a legitimate threat on the perimeter as he is known as a streaky shooter. Paul Sanga can light it up from beyond the arc. Moreover, his leadership will be valuable.

Paul Sanga is not a stranger in leading a team. In fact, the reason why he was discovered by the FEU Tamaraws was due to his exploits during intramurals and intra-institute basketball tournaments where he usually won the Most Valuable Player (MVP) Award.

He made his debut in the University Athletic Association of the Philippines (UAAP) on 2007 and played until the 2010 season. Unfortunately for him, he played at a time when the Ateneo De Manila University (ADMU) ruled the UAAP seniors basketball  tournament  with a 5-peat championship from 2008 to 2012.

After his collegiate years, he moved to the PBA D-league to hone his skills but he suffered a torn Anterior Cruciate Ligament (ACL) which delayed his entry into the Philippine Basketball Association (PBA) Draft. He subsequently declared for the 2013 PBA Draft after recovering from his injury but was undrafted.

Lady luck, however, was on his side after he was signed on 2014 by the KIA Motors which was an expansion franchise at that time. Sadly, his PBA stint didn't last long as he found himself relegated to the PBA D-League once again.

Without a doubt, the PBA's loss is MPBL's gain. Paul Sanga tried out for the Caloocan Supremos who gladly accepted and gave him a significant role. In his two (2) playing years in Caloocan since the Datu Cup, the 6'4 wingman became a licensed shooter for the John Kallos-coached Supremos.

Make no mistake though. Paul Sanga was not simply given the green light to shoot, he had to earn it. Thus, he worked on his game before and after his team's practice to keep his shooting ability in top form.
